Forum: ASP.NET2.0 |
Thema:
Daten aus mehreren Tabellen anzeigen |
Von:
G. Guest (
24.07.2007 08:09) |
Moin,
ich hab ein Problem und zwar: Ich hab eine storedprocedure geschrieben, die mehrere Tabellen zurückgibt. Die Ergebnisse möchte ich jetzt aber alle untereinander in einer GridView anzeigen lassen. Wie funktioniert das?
Gruss,
Jo
Betreff |
Von |
Datum |
|
|
Bernhard
Grojer
|
24.07.2007 13:29 |
|
|
G.
Guest
|
24.07.2007 13:34 |
|
|
AW: AW: AW: Daten aus mehreren Tabellen anzeigen
Neu beginnen :D<br><br>Das Gridveiw kann nur an EINE Tabelle gehängt werden nicht an mehre.Wenn du aus Performancegründen alldings nur einen Trip zur Datenbank machen willst musst du das im Code lösen.... |
|
|
|
|
|
Bernhard
Grojer
|
24.07.2007 13:58 |
|
|
AW: AW: AW: AW: Daten aus mehreren Tabellen...
Kannst du mir noch einen Tipp geben, wie die Schleife aussehen muss? Den Rest krieg ich glaub ich hin, nur die Daten die ich dann bekomme auslesen und in eine Schleife zu kriegen, da weiß ich nicht so... |
|
|
|
|
|
G.
Guest
|
24.07.2007 14:16 |
|
|
G.
Guest
|
24.07.2007 14:27 |
|
|
AW: AW: AW: AW: AW: AW: Daten aus...
ALTER PROCEDURE spz_tabelleninhalte<br>AS<br>BEGIN<br>EXEC sp_msforeachtable "select '?', count(*) from ?"<br>END<br>GO<br><br>Das gibt auch das richtige zurück alle Tabellen der Datenbank mit der momentanen... |
|
|
|
|
|
G.
Guest
|
24.07.2007 14:34 |
|
|
AW: AW: AW: AW: AW: AW: AW: Daten aus...
Hi,<br><br>versuch es mal hiermit:<br><br>create table #dummy(tablename nvarchar(50), amount int)<br><br>insert into #dummy(tablename, amount)<br>EXEC sp_msforeachtable "select '?', count(*) from ?"<br><br>select *... |
|
|
|
|
|
Thomas
Golla
|
24.07.2007 14:41 |
|
|
G.
Guest
|
24.07.2007 14:49 |
|
|
Antworten
Vorsicht bei der Eingabe: Die Zeichen ' oder -- sind nicht erlaubt!